Hawkeye might not seem like the biggest Marvel show to come out of Disney Plus, amid the likes of Loki, WandaVision, and Falcon and The Winter Soldier. But it brings an exciting prospect: Hawkeye, played by Jeremy Renner, handing the Hawkeye mantle over to Kate Bishop, a young archer who in the comics is a member of the Young Avengers. We know Jeremy Renner will return as the titular hero, but we don’t know who will play his protege. The storyline, which Variety reported in April, had been speculated about in the lead-up to Avengers: Endgame, as the trailer showed Hawkeye training his daughter with a bow and arrow. But that character is credited as Lila Barton (played by Joe Russo’s daughter, Ava).
On Monday, Variety broke the news that Hailee Steinfeld (star of Bumblebee and upcoming Apple TV Plus series Dickinson) is in talks to star as Kate Bishop in the upcoming series.
WHEN WE WILL BE ABLE TO SEE IT?
Along with the avalanche of Marvel announcements at San Diego Comic-Con, we found out Hawkeye will fill the fall 2021 slot of Marvel’s Phase 4. This slots it between the What If…? animated series and Thor: Love and Thunder, toward the end of that phase.
